SimpleMAPI is used by some applications such as Word to send messages using the default email client. Thunderbird supports SimpleMAPI. However, some applications require the default email client support ExtendedMAPI. Outlook supports that.

Microsoft send a message a while ago telling people that you could no longer use Windows Live Mail with Outlook.com anymore , saying you had to switch to using the Outlook email client. However, they were being deceptive. Windows Live Mail supports three different connection types: POP, IMAP, and Outlook / Windows Live synchronization. Its only the latter that was dropped. You could continue to use Windows Live Mail with Outlook.com if you reconfigured it to use a POP or IMAP connection
